Jesmond Dene Falls

Home to a variety of wildlife like the red squirrel and kingfisher, this tranquil wooded valley following the river Ouseburn is a beautiful walk-through nature. The walk includes many water features including waterfalls, ponds and wells created by Lord Armstrong as part of his landscaping to ‘bring movement to the water’. Close by is the ruins of an old mill perfect for photos and history lovers. The area is a great explore and has large open green spaces for picnics and BBQs!

Location: Ouse Burn, Tyne and Wear, UK

Newcastle Gateshead Toon Tour

This hop-on, hop-off bus route is the perfect way to explore the city. The Toon Tour loops around the city with 19 stops, passing key attractions, landmarks, museums, parks and stunning sights along the River Tyne. This experience is perfect for family and friends keen to see Newcastle!

Location: Newcastle upon Tyne NE1 5HH

Newcastle Racecourse

Newcastle homes one of Britain’s busiest racecourses, hosting over 80 all-weather and jumps fixtures yearly. These events are great fun for all parties and an experience like no other. Choose your horse and see how far you can go!

Location: High Gosforth Park, Newcastle upon Tyne NE3 5HP

Saltwell park

This large greenspace is the perfect day out for families and friends. The park welcomes its visitors with their very own peacocks, guinea pigs, chickens, rabbits and more! Further down, you can find floral arrangements, a Japanese garden, a large lake by an open field for games and picnics, a tearoom, a dog play area, kids play area, sculptures and much more!

Location: E Park Rd, Low Fell, Gateshead NE9 5AX
